Women's Cross Country Places First In Season Opener

GRAND ISLAND, N.Y. - In their first meet of the 2017 season, the Daemen College women's cross country team ran to a first-place finish among the four competing teams at the Daniel Walker Invitational hosted by Buffalo State College at Beaver Island State Park this evening.

The Wildcats, picked third in the East Coast Conference preseason poll and currently ranked fifth in the latest NCAA Division II East Region poll, placed three runners in the top four individual finishers today, and all five of their scorers in the top 11. Daemen accumulated 29 points in the meet standings to sit firmly ahead of second-place Cuyahoga Community College. It's the third-straight season that has started with Daemen posting a first-place finish having done so at the Le Moyne Alumni Short Course Invitational in both 2015 and 2016.

Freshman Tara Pede (Schenectady, N.Y.) paced the Wildcats in the 5K race by finishing second out of 33 total competitors. Pede crossed the finish line in 20:33 tonight, behind race winner Ronni Kordrupel of meet host Buffalo State who posted a time of 19:47.

Hot on Pede's heels was classmate Savannah Warner (Elma, N.Y.) who finished third with a time of 20:35. Sophomore Shania LiVecchi (West Seneca, N.Y.) came in fourth with a time of 21:06. LiVecchi, who appeared in six races last season, had never finished higher than 14th in a collegiate race before today's performance.

Freshmen Taya Mucha (Lockport, N.Y.) and Ashley Dusza (Alden, N.Y.) rounded out the Wildcats' scorers today. Mucha put forth a top-10 effort in her collegiate debut, finishing ninth (21:43) while Dusza came in 11th (21:52).

The Wildcats also sent red-shirt senior Katherine Robinson (Pasadena, Calif.), red-shirt junior Emily Bradley (Lockport, N.Y.), red-shirt freshman Morgan Munger (Oakfield, N.Y.) and sophomore Elisia Panipinto (Ovid, N.Y.) to the starting line today. Robinson, appearing in her 19th career race, posted the highest finish of her career after coming in 13th place with a time of 21:59. The same was true for Bradley who finished 21st (23:25). Munger made her collegiate debut and placed 22nd (23:26) while Panipinto came in 26th (24:54).

What's more impressive about the Wildcats' season debut is that they raced without their top two returners. Both senior Amy Trabert (Amherst, N.Y.) and red-shirt junior Rebekah Zee (East Aurora, N.Y.) did not compete this evening.

The Wildcats return to racing on Friday, September 15 at the Stampede Invitational hosted by Division I University at Buffalo. The meet, slated for a 10 a.m. start, will be held at Audobon Golf Course, the same site of this season's NCAA Division II East Region Championship meet.
